あらすじ・解説
You feed your fish daily.
You love them, one and all, and met most first as eggs.
You provide dutifully for their care, minding the water temperature, the pH, the pump.
Some fish are destined to remain small, whereas others grow naturally larger.
These larger ones need their own space - more room to swim, spawn, grow - because their pond is small and thick with other, comparatively diminutive fish. You get your shovel and start to dig, but you quickly realize it would be much less hassle to dig them a virtual pond, instead.
Welcome to A.I. Wand’s virtual pond, where he keeps his bigger fish.
Sometimes funny, sometimes poignant, always atmospheric, Big Fish in a Small Pond is a small book about big relationships, various types and at various stages of evolution or decline. You’ll meet lovers, roommates, siblings, friends, spouses, and even pets. Some of these relationships are healthy and thriving; others are at the end of their road.
